What Are the Side Effects of FIRAIN TURMERIC?

Always consult your health practitioner if in doubt.

RiskLow Risk

Overview

Standard adult dose is 2 capsules daily providing 2,500 mg QCE turmeric equivalent
Piperine may increase absorption of medications metabolized by CYP3A4 and P-glycoprotein
Not recommended beyond 12 weeks without healthcare practitioner supervision
Contains no sugar, suitable for vegan diets; hypromellose capsule is plant-based
Avoid if pregnant, breastfeeding, or have gallbladder obstruction without medical advice
Generally well-tolerated but high-dose turmeric can cause GI upset in sensitive individuals
